Steam-api.dll Download 32 Bit Work

Here's a simple example of initializing the Steam API (note that actual implementation details may vary based on your specific needs and the SDK version):

#include "steam_api.h"
int main() 
    // Initialize Steam
    if (!SteamAPI_Init()) 
        // Handle initialization failure
// Your game or application code here
// Shutdown Steam
    SteamAPI_Shutdown();
    return 0;

Please ensure you consult the official Steam SDK documentation for the most accurate and up-to-date information on using the Steam API DLL.

How to Fix Steam-api.dll Missing Errors on Windows 32-Bit The steam-api.dll file is a critical component used by the Steam client and various video games to communicate with the Steam Works API. When this file goes missing, is corrupted, or is blocked by security software, your games simply won't launch. You will likely see an error message stating "The program can't start because steam-api.dll is missing from your computer."

If you are running a 32-bit version of Windows or trying to launch an older 32-bit title, follow this guide to restore the file and get back to gaming. What is Steam-api.dll?

This Dynamic Link Library (DLL) file acts as a bridge. It allows games to access Steam features like: Cloud saves and synchronization. Achievements and stats tracking. In-game overlay and friend lists. DRM (Digital Rights Management) checks. Why the Error Happens

Antivirus False Positives: Security software often flags DLL files as suspicious and moves them to quarantine.

Failed Updates: A Steam client update or a game patch may have been interrupted.

Manual Deletion: The file may have been accidentally deleted during a disk cleanup.

Registry Issues: Windows might be looking for the file in the wrong directory. How to Fix Steam-api.dll Missing (32-Bit) Method 1: Verify Integrity of Game Files

Before downloading anything manually, let Steam fix itself. This is the safest and most effective method. Open your Steam Library. Right-click the game that isn't working. Select Properties > Installed Files. Click Verify integrity of game files.

Steam will scan for the missing steam-api.dll and download the correct 32-bit version automatically. Method 2: Check Your Antivirus Quarantine

If you recently installed a game or a mod, your antivirus might have "snatched" the file.

Open your Antivirus software (e.g., Windows Defender, Avast, Bitdefender). Look for Protection History or Quarantine. Find steam-api.dll in the list.

Select Restore and add the file to your exclusions list so it isn't deleted again. Method 3: Reinstall the Steam Client

If the error appears when opening Steam itself, the core client files are damaged. Go to Control Panel > Programs and Features. Uninstall Steam.

Download the latest installer from the official Steam website. Steam-api.dll Download 32 Bit WORK

Reinstall the client. This will refresh all core DLL files, including the 32-bit variants. Method 4: Manual Download (Use Caution)

Only download DLL files from reputable sources. Once you have the file, you need to place it in the correct directory.

For 32-bit games on 32-bit Windows:Place the file in C:\Windows\System32.

For 32-bit games on 64-bit Windows:Place the file in C:\Windows\SysWOW64. After placing the file, you may need to register it: Press Win + R and type cmd. Type regsvr32 steam-api.dll and press Enter. Summary Checklist Always try the Steam "Verify Integrity" tool first. Update your Graphics Drivers and DirectX. Ensure your Windows 32-bit OS is fully updated.

Never download DLLs from "DLL Fixer" sites that require their own installer.

The file steam-api.dll is a critical dynamic link library used by the Steam client and games to communicate with the Steamworks API. If this file is missing or corrupted, games will fail to launch, often displaying an error like "The program can't start because steam-api.dll is missing from your computer." The Safest Way to Fix steam-api.dll Errors

You should never download individual DLL files from third-party "DLL fixer" websites. These files are often outdated, incompatible, or bundled with malware. Instead, use these official methods to restore the file: 1. Verify Integrity of Game Files (Recommended)

Steam has a built-in tool that checks for missing or corrupted files and automatically redownloads them. Open your Steam Library.

Right-click the game that isn't working and select Properties. Go to the Installed Files tab.

Downloading a single steam-api.dll file from a third-party website is generally not recommended

as it can lead to security risks or further software conflicts. Instead, use the following official methods to fix the missing file and ensure it works correctly for your 32-bit or 64-bit system. 1. Verify Game Files (Official Steam Fix)

This is the safest way to restore missing DLLs for licensed games. commandlinux.com Steam Library Right-click the game that is showing the error. Properties Installed Files Local Files

Troubleshooting and Downloading Steam-api.dll (32-Bit) If you're seeing a message like "The program can't start because steam_api.dll is missing," it means a critical communication file between your game and the Steam client is gone, corrupted, or blocked. This file, developed by Valve Corporation, handles essential tasks like user authentication and achievement tracking.

For 32-bit systems, or when running a 32-bit game on a 64-bit OS, having the correct version is vital for getting back into your library. 1. Restore via Steam (Recommended Method)

Before downloading files from random websites, use Steam’s built-in repair tool. This is the safest way to ensure you get the official, uncorrupted version of the file. Here's a simple example of initializing the Steam

Verify Integrity: Open your Steam Library, right-click the problematic game, and select Properties > Installed Files > Verify integrity of game files.

Repair Library: Go to Steam > Settings > Storage, select your drive, and click the three dots to select Repair Folder. 2. Check Your Antivirus Quarantine

Antivirus software often flags steam_api.dll as a "false positive," especially if you are using mods or certain game versions.

The phrase "Steam-api.dll Download 32 Bit WORK" — paper does not appear to correspond to a legitimate academic or research paper . Instead, this specific string is characteristic of SEO-optimized titles

or "keyword stuffing" used by unofficial websites to host file downloads or, in many cases, to distribute malware. If you are looking for the steam_api.dll

file for technical reasons, here is the factual context regarding its function and safe acquisition: What is Steam-api.dll? It is a Dynamic Link Library (DLL) file developed by Valve Corporation Steamworks API

. It allows games to integrate features like achievements, cloud saves, and multiplayer. steam_api.dll steam_api64.dll How to Safely "Download" or Fix It If you are seeing an error that this file is missing, do not download it from third-party "DLL fixer" sites

, as they often contain viruses. Instead, use these official methods: Verify Game Files:

Most "missing DLL" errors are solved by letting the Steam client repair the game. Right-click the game in your Steam Library Properties Installed Files Verify integrity of game files Reinstall Steam:

If the file is missing from the Steam client itself, downloading the official installer from the Steam website and reinstalling will restore it. Steamworks SDK:

For developers, the only legitimate way to get the file for a project is via the Steamworks SDK Where is it usually located? Game Folder: Typically found in C:\Program Files (x86)\Steam\steamapps\common\[Game Name]\ System Folders: On 64-bit Windows, 32-bit DLLs are actually stored in C:\Windows\SysWOW64 , while 64-bit DLLs go in C:\Windows\System32 Are you trying to fix a specific game error , or were you researching the security risks associated with these types of search terms? How To Fix GTA V steam_api64 dll Was Not Found

Missing steam_api.dll errors typically occur when a game cannot communicate with the Steam Client API because the file is deleted, corrupted, or quarantined by antivirus software. While you can download it manually, the safest and most effective "proper story" for fixing this is through official Steam tools or restoration. Method 1: Verify Game Integrity (Recommended)

This is the most reliable way to get the correct, official version of the file for your specific game. Open the Steam Client and go to your Library.

Right-click the game that is showing the error and select Properties. Go to the Installed Files (or Local Files) tab.

The steam_api.dll is a core file used by games to interact with Steam features like achievements and multiplayer. When this file is missing or corrupted, games will fail to launch. Recommended Solutions (Safe Methods) Please ensure you consult the official Steam SDK

Before downloading files from random websites, try these official methods to restore the file safely: Verify Game Files: Open the Steam Client.

Right-click the problematic game in your Library and select Properties.

Go to Installed Files (or Local Files) and click Verify integrity of game files.

Steam will automatically detect and redownload any missing .dll files.

Reinstall Steam: If multiple games are affected, reinstalling the Steam application itself can replace corrupted system-level files.

Check Antivirus Quarantine: Antivirus programs often flag steam_api.dll as a "false positive" and quarantine it, especially for non-Steam versions of games. Check your antivirus history and restore the file if it was blocked.

steam_api.dll is part of Steamworks – it’s automatically placed in a game’s folder by Steam.

Many users don’t realize that steam-api.dll depends on Visual C++ runtime libraries. If those are missing, the DLL will fail to load.

Steps to fix:

After this, re-verify your game files (Method 1) to ensure steam-api.dll is re-registered correctly.

Before we dive into the download and repair process, let’s understand the file.

Steam-api.dll is a dynamic link library developed by Valve Corporation. It acts as a bridge between a game or application and the Steam client. When you launch a game purchased on Steam (or a non-Steam game that uses Steamworks features), the game calls upon this DLL to:

The 32-bit version is crucial because many older or indie games still run on 32-bit architecture. Even if you have a 64-bit version of Windows, these games require the 32-bit variant of steam-api.dll to function correctly. If the file is missing, corrupted, or a 64-bit version is incorrectly placed, you will encounter the error.

If you already have steam-api.dll but are unsure about its architecture, here’s how to check:

Error: "The program can't start because steam_api.dll is missing from your computer"

Fix: